Transaction abf0656a62477325de892511217a065dcb12509e99cd966dadf2714ea121e3e5
1 Input
1 Output
-
abf0656a62477325de892511217a065dcb12509e99cd966dadf2714ea121e3e5:0
- value
- 489221
- script pubkey
- OP_0 OP_PUSHBYTES_20 048907bfbe6816418304268c5932d1f3caa06cc5
- address
- bc1qqjys00a7dqtyrqcyy6x9jvk37092qmx9aaz0dv